THE BAPTIST UNION.

~ DOMINION CONFERENCE. By Telegraph— PW Association. Auckland, Last Night. The thirty-eighth 'annual conference of the Baptist "Union of New Zealand opened to-day, delegates being present from all over the Dominion. The Rev. S. W. Jenkin, of Wanganui, is president, and the Rev. H. E. Edridge, of Hastings, vicepresident, the duties of general secretary and treasurer being allotted to the Rev. R. S. Gray, of Wellington. The- delegates were entertafrsd at a welcome tea last evening. The Union Executive met yesterday, also the Constitution Revision Committee, the Board of Advice, the Introduction Annuity Fund Committee, tlio Sustention Fund Committee, and tho Missionary Executive. This morning secretaries and auxiliary reports were presented _ and discussed. This evening the president delivered an address at a public meeting.
